In this program you'll learn how to protect, restore and create engineered and natural systems that are socially, environmentally and economically sustainable. Sustainable systems engineering brings together the new technologies and innovative engineering approaches we need for sustainable global development. It strives to meet the needs of society within economic and ecological constraints. Climate change is a matter of national and international importance. Research has shown that the consumption of energy and other resources in human developed systems such as cars and heaters need to be designed for sustainability. This is feeding a sharp global rise in demand for engineers who can develop sustainable systems.

Meeting the future needs and challenges of sustainability will require a comprehensive design approach, with a focus on whole-of-system requirements, and an understanding of lifecycle. You'll take a holistic approach to engineering the best-possible, compliance-driven sustainable solutions that present leading business opportunities. Graduates will find work in areas of energy, transport, logistics, sustainable product design, energy efficiency, renewable energy, sustainable transport systems and vehicles, manufacturing and logistics.
